Title/name of Resource: Third Grade Performance Task on Colonial Life/Colonial Websites

Topic: Colonial Life compared to Contemporary Life

Source/author: (include URL) Margaret Cintorino and BRSU personnel (modified from a task on the Milton School’s website and state performance assessment task)

Intended Purpose: Students will research colonial life and create a multimedia presentation comparing colonial life with life today. This is an integration activity and a suggested performance assessment task for technology in our district

Intended Audience: Third grade

Resource Requirements: (include, file type, platform, cost, user level, etc.) Internet Connection Software for creating a multimedia presentation such as PowerPoint, iMovie or Windows Moviemaker

Abstract: This task is designed to help third graders meet Tech GCEs through conducting monitored Internet research and creating a multimedia presentation about a particular aspect of colonial life. Students will also compare that aspect of colonial life with life today.

Justification: This task addresses all five areas of the Tech GCEs, integrates social studies with technology, and is based on the performance tasks suggested by the state.
